Taro Logo

Sr. Software Development Engineer, Aurora Storage

Amazon Web Services (AWS) is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
$151,300 - $261,500
Backend
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Cloud

Description For Sr. Software Development Engineer, Aurora Storage

Amazon Aurora is a groundbreaking database service that combines MySQL and Postgres compatibility with the performance of high-end commercial databases at a fraction of the cost. The Aurora Storage team is seeking experienced software engineers to build and maintain large-scale distributed systems across multiple data centers worldwide.

As a Senior Software Development Engineer on the Aurora Storage team, you'll be at the forefront of building hyper-scale database services in the cloud. You'll work on revolutionary database architecture that directly impacts hundreds of thousands of AWS customers. The role involves building rock-solid components and mentoring other engineers while working with cutting-edge distributed storage systems.

The position offers a unique opportunity to shape the future of cloud database technology within AWS's fast-growing business. You'll be working on critical software components that power Aurora's auto-scaling, auto-healing distributed storage cluster. The role requires deep technical expertise, strong communication skills, and the ability to work effectively in a fast-paced startup environment within Amazon's larger organization.

You'll collaborate with diverse teams across AWS, participate in the full software development lifecycle, and have direct impact on our global customer base. The role involves solving complex technical challenges, often unprecedented ones, while maintaining high standards for performance, durability, cost, and security.

AWS values diverse experiences and fosters an inclusive team culture through employee-led affinity groups and ongoing learning opportunities. We emphasize work-life harmony and provide extensive career growth resources, including mentorship and knowledge-sharing platforms. The position offers competitive compensation including base pay, equity, sign-on payments, and comprehensive benefits.

Join us in revolutionizing cloud database technology and building the future of AWS Aurora storage systems while working alongside some of the industry's best engineers in a collaborative, innovative environment.

Last updated 2 days ago

Responsibilities For Sr. Software Development Engineer, Aurora Storage

  • Design, implement, test, deploy and maintain innovative software solutions
  • Build high-quality, highly available, always-on products
  • Solve challenging technical problems at every layer of the stack
  • Participate in design discussions and code review
  • Work cross-functionally to help drive business decisions
  • Mentor other engineers

Requirements For Sr. Software Development Engineer, Aurora Storage

MySQL
PostgreSQL
  • 5+ years of non-internship professional software development experience
  • 5+ years of programming with at least one software programming language experience
  • 5+ years of leading design or architecture of new and existing systems experience
  • Experience as a mentor, tech lead or leading an engineering team

Benefits For Sr. Software Development Engineer, Aurora Storage

Medical Insurance
401k
  • Medical Insurance
  • 401k

Interested in this job?

Jobs Related To Amazon Sr. Software Development Engineer, Aurora Storage